func (*DB) Conn¶
func (db *DB) Conn(ctx context.Context) (*Conn, error)
Conn() 通过打开新连接或从连接池返回现有连接来返回单个连接。Conn() 会阻塞,直到返回一个连接或取消上下文。在相同的 Conn 上运行的查询将在相同的数据库会话中运行。
在使用后,必须通过调用 Conn.Close() 将每个 Conn 返回到数据库池。
func (db *DB) Conn(ctx context.Context) (*Conn, error)
Conn() 通过打开新连接或从连接池返回现有连接来返回单个连接。Conn() 会阻塞,直到返回一个连接或取消上下文。在相同的 Conn 上运行的查询将在相同的数据库会话中运行。
在使用后,必须通过调用 Conn.Close() 将每个 Conn 返回到数据库池。